The next meeting of The Macintosh Business Users Society of Greater Philadelphia (http://www.macbus.org/) will be held on Tuesday, Oct. 25, at 6:30 pm.

This month’s meeting will feature Dave Marra, senior systems engineer for Apple. He’ll discuss and demo IOS 5, iCloud, new apps, the new iPod touch, the iPhone 4S and Mac OS X 10.7 (“Lion”).

A general Mac troubleshooting Q&A session will also be held. Attendees are encouraged to bring questions and invite friends or coworkers who may find the meeting beneficial.

MacBUS was the first user group in the United States to focus on the business and professional uses of the Macintosh operating system.  The group of approximately 75 members meets this month at:
